GREAT LAKES DREDGE & DOCK CO. v. DEPT. OF REV.

No. LL-394.

381 So.2d 1078 (1979)

GREAT LAKES DREDGE & DOCK COMPANY, Appellant, v. DEPARTMENT OF REVENUE,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, First District.

June 7, 1979.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Joseph C. Jacobs, James R. McCachren, Jr., and J. Lawrence Johnston, of Ervin, Varn, Jacobs, Odom & Kitchen, Tallahassee, for appellant.

Jim Smith, Atty. Gen., and Joseph C. Mellichamp, III, Asst. Atty. Gen., Dept. of Legal Affairs, Tallahassee, for appellee.


MELVIN, Acting Chief Judge.

Great Lakes Dredge & Dock Company has perfected its timely appeal from the final order of the Department of Revenue whereby the appellant was assessed the total sum of $186,083.91 in sales tax, use tax and interest.
